About the Role

This role involves training other Package Handlers on essential techniques for efficient and safe package movement, while also performing physical package handling duties.

Responsibilities

  • Trains new Package Handlers (PHs) on effective unloading, loading, palletizing, carrying, smalls handling, SWAK, and non-conveyable package handling techniques.
  • Provides training to other PHs needing additional instruction on package handling techniques as determined by management.
  • Provides feedback on proper package handling techniques.
  • Reinforces dock safety standards among peer PHs.
  • Demonstrates understanding and execution of all necessary processes and procedures.
  • Updates managers on sort conditions to aid operational efficiency decisions.
  • Assists in implementing new package handling procedures and techniques.
  • Loads/unloads, palletizes, lifts, carries, pushes, and pulls packages while training others.
  • Utilizes hand-to-surface methods for all package handling.
  • Loads and unloads packages onto or from delivery vehicles, trailers, pallets, conveyor system carts, and load gratings.
  • Lifts, carries, pushes, and pulls packages on a continuous and repetitive basis for shifts of approximately 3-5 hours, potentially working multiple shifts daily.
  • Determines the appropriate conveyor system by scanning packages, reading labels and charts, verifying numbers, and memorizing information to sort packages.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.

Requirements

  • Must be able to lift and carry between 10 and 50 pounds.
  • PHs operating switching equipment must have a valid driver’s license and maintain a Department of Transportation (DOT) file.

Skills

  • Ability to train multiple peer PHs simultaneously.
  • Ability to understand and follow instruction regarding work duties and safety methods.
  • Ability to discern numbers and information to sort packages correctly.
  • Ability to use basic tools and equipment such as skate wheel rollers, dock carts, hand-held scanners, chutes, and unloading devices.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work well in a fast-paced team environment.
